Abstract
Charcoals produced in the beehive kiln from rubberwood, acacia, eucalyptus and pine were analysed for fixed carbon, volatile matter, ash yield and moisture content and their calorific values evaluated and compared with charcoal produced from mangrove woods (Rhyzophorae) by the same method. Results indicate that the charcoals produced from the first-mentioned wood types are similar to that produced from the Rhyzophorae and are suitable for industrial use.
